What the Super Rare 100% Identical Triplets, Whom Even Parents Cannot Distinguish, Look Today

Michelle and Mauricio Kaiser planned to have a second child, but during pregnancy, they found out they were expecting triplets. The most curious thing is that their sons are 100% identical, which happens only once in 10,000 cases. They are so similar that even the parents cannot always tell them apart.

The story began with the couple’s attempt to expand their family, with their eldest daughter Monica being just a year and a half old at the time. Little did they anticipate the extraordinary turn their lives would take when a routine pregnancy test revealed not one, not two, but three heartbeats echoing within Michele’s womb. What makes it even more extraordinary is that Michele’s pregnancy was all natural, without the need for any treatment.

The news of triplets sent shockwaves through the Kaiser household, prompting a flurry of emotions ranging from disbelief to overwhelming happiness. Michele recalls that in the surreal moment they learned of the pregnancy, they never imagined that three would come.What followed was a journey marked by unexpected twists and turns, as the couple navigated the complexities of a triple pregnancy. Despite the initial shock, Michele and Mauricio embraced the miraculous journey, eagerly anticipating the arrival of their trio.

As the pregnancy progressed, medical revelations added layers of intrigue to the already extraordinary tale. Initially informed that two of the babies were conceived from a different egg, the couple realized they would have fraternal twins, with an uncanny resemblance shared by two of the siblings.

However, as time went by, with all of the three kids growing so much alike, they decided to investigate a bit further. A subsequent DNA test conducted almost a decade later revealed a stunning truth — Matheus, Murilo, and Marcelo were not just brothers; they were 100% identical triplets, a phenomenon so rare that it defied conventional wisdom.Despite the difficulties posed by raising triplets, Michele and Mauricio embraced their roles as parents with grace and determination. Through countless doctor’s appointments, sleepless nights, and moments of uncertainty, their unwavering commitment to their children remained firm.

As the triplets grew, so did their individual personalities. But one thing stays firm between them: they want to remain to look like each other. Michelle recalls one moment that she wanted them to choose different hairstyles, to embrace each personality. But they chose to keep cutting their hair the same as always, one twin as similar as the other.

While their physical resemblance may stun even the keenest observer, Michele and Mauricio created a secret trick to set each child apart: the color of their glasses. Marcelo wears red, Murilo wears green and Matheus wears blue.
